Green Eggs and Ham Recipe

In honor of Dr. Seuss' birthday on March 2!

I don't know about you, but this is always a favorite book in my house! And as a child care provider I have often served up "Green Eggs & Ham!" It's quick and easy and the kids love it! And it's fun! So next Wednesday, March 2nd, plan on some Green Eggs and Ham for breakfast or even dinner! And enjoy! Don't forget to read some Dr. Seuss today!

  • Eggs
  • Green food coloring
  • Ham, cut into cubes

Add food coloring to the eggs and whisk. Add ham cubes and pour into skillet (sprayed with cooking spray) heated over medium heat. Stir/scramble until eggs are done. Yes, the eggs will be green!
